Poly(methylsilsesquioxane) is distinguished by its hybrid organic-inorganic structure and its characteristic spherical particle form. This unique morphology underpins its utility in a variety of high-tech applications. In the coatings industry, for instance, it significantly improves lubricity, dispersibility, and hydrophobicity. This translates to paints and inks with better flow, enhanced pigment stability, and superior resistance to moisture and environmental wear. In the plastics sector, this silicone material serves as a crucial additive for enhancing film properties. Its anti-adhesion and anti-blocking capabilities are vital for the processing and performance of films made from materials like polypropylene, polyethylene, and PET. By preventing films from sticking, it ensures better transparency, easier handling, and improved product integrity. One of the more specialized yet significant applications of Poly(methylsilsesquioxane) is in light diffusion technologies. Incorporated into materials like polycarbonate (PC), acrylic, and polystyrene, these spherical silicone powders act as efficient light-scattering agents. This property is essential for creating light diffusion plates, films, and panels used in LED lighting, displays, and signage. The ability to control light transmission and diffusion without compromising clarity makes it indispensable for the electronics and lighting industries. Furthermore, the cosmetic industry heavily relies on Poly(methylsilsesquioxane) for its ability to impart a soft-focus effect, improve skin texture, and absorb excess oil. This ingredient contributes to the luxurious feel of skincare products and the matte finish of makeup, showcasing its broad utility from high-performance industrial materials to sought-after cosmetic ingredients.
